This article deals with words associated with church, such as church, temple, chapel and others in a sociolinguistic aspect. The respondents are native speakers of the Russian language, inhabiting a specific region. The source of the analyzed material is experimental language data revealed by means of a questionnaire. As a result of the conducted analysis it is determined how church vocabulary is interpreted by young Russians and basic types of speech reactions are described.
